About Adam Prot Asnyk

Adam Asnyk (1838-1897), was a Polish poet and dramatist of the Positivist era. Born in Kalisz to a szlachta family, he was educated to become an heir of his family's estate. As such he received education at the Institute of Agriculture and Forestry in Marymont and then the Medical Surgeon School in Warsaw. He continued his studies abroad in Breslau, Paris and Heidelberg. In 1862 he returned to Congress Poland and took part in the January Uprising against Russian rule. Because of that he had to flee his country and settled in Heidelberg, where in 1866 he received a doctorate of philosophy. Soon afterwards he returned to Poland and settled in the Austrian-held part of the country, initially in Lwów and then in Kraków. Wikipedia PL

About Adam Prot Asnyk (Polski)

Adam Prot Asnyk, pseudonim „Jan Stożek”, „El...y” (1838-1897) – polski poeta i dramatopisarz; w czasie powstania styczniowego (1863-1864) członek Rządu Narodowego (1863); doktor filozofii (1866), w latach 1889-1894 redaktor dziennika „Nowa Reforma”. Wikipedia PL Info Kalisz
